Summary

NOAA Fisheries issues regulations to implement Amendment 48 to the Fishery Management Plan for Bering Sea/Aleutian Islands King and Tanner Crabs and to revise regulations implementing the American Fisheries Act Program and the Crab Rationalization Program. This final rule revises the Crab FMP and regulations that govern how NOAA Fisheries determines the amount of limited access privileges held and used by groups in the Western Alaska Community Development Quota Program for the purposes of monitoring the excessive share limits under the AFA Program and the CR Program. This final rule is necessary to align regulations and the Crab FMP to be consistent with an amendment to the Magnuson-Stevens Fishery Conservation and Management Act (Magnuson-Stevens Act) and NOAA Fisheries' current method of monitoring excessive share limits for CDQ groups in the AFA Program and the CR Program.
